The Rise of Hydrogen Fuel Cell Technology

In recent years, hydrogen fuel cell technology has emerged as a pivotal player in the drive towards sustainable energy solutions in mobility. This technology operates on the principle of converting hydrogen into electrical energy through an electrochemical process, offering a clean alternative to conventional fossil fuels. For example, several automotive manufacturers are currently developing vehicles that utilize hydrogen fuel cells, significantly reducing emissions and contributing to eco-friendly transportation. The versatility of this technology is evidenced in its applications beyond vehicles, encompassing public transport and logistics solutions, thereby catering to a broad spectrum of consumer and industrial needs. Furthermore, with increasing investments in hydrogen production and infrastructure, the scalability of this technology is only set to rise, facilitating wider adoption and integration into existing transportation networks. Consequently, industries reliant on transportation are now incentivized to transition towards hydrogen fuel cells, availing of long-range capabilities combined with quick refueling options, thus aligning with contemporary consumer demands for efficiency and sustainability.

Transforming Asian Transportation: A Technological Revolution

The dynamics of asian transportation are undergoing a significant transformation, driven largely by technological innovations such as electric vehicles (EVs), smart logistics, and infrastructure modernization. In particular, urban mobility solutions are evolving to accommodate the rapid urbanization prevalent throughout Asia, where millions are transitioning to electric and hybrid vehicles. Cities are investing in smart transportation platforms, enabling seamless integration of public transit with personal mobility options, ultimately facilitating reduced congestion and lower carbon footprints. An illustrative example can be found in Singapore’s extensive public transport network, which harnesses technology to optimize routes and schedules, ensuring efficiency. Such advancements not only enhance user experience but also contribute to the broader goal of sustainable development. The adoption of smart traffic systems and connectivity solutions fosters collaboration among public and private sectors, laying the groundwork for a resilient transportation ecosystem. As the region continues embracing innovative transportation technologies, it is poised to significantly impact economic growth, mobility equity, and environmental sustainability, underscoring the critical importance of adaptive transportation policies and infrastructural investment.
